The Jewish Partisan Educational Foundation’s Foundations of Resistance (RESIST) is a California-funded curriculum for grades 6-12. It teaches students how to counter antisemitism through lessons inspired by the Jewish partisans of World War II. The course includes interactive "Webquests" where students explore empathy and resistance to hate. RESIST supports teachers in leading this critical work, helping students build the knowledge and skills to challenge hate in today’s world.
Challenge
Building a complex educational website with interactive question/answer sections, dynamic quizzes, custom-generated PDFs, and animations requires a scalable, flexible, and user-friendly system. The website must ensure seamless navigation between various sections and personalize user experiences. Managing real-time data, handling user sessions for personalized experiences, creating a custom back-end for teacher logins, and making the site responsive across devices add complexity. Moreover, the website needs to accommodate future expansions and maintainability.
Solution
Craft CMS, known for its flexibility, was the perfect foundation for building this complex website. We discussed key themes, ideas, and development decisions, successfully translating the client’s vision into a beautiful and highly functional website. Custom Bootstrap CSS ensured a responsive, polished design while incorporating subtle animations to enhance user engagement. Advanced PHP sessions were utilized to manage quiz states and generate custom PDFs for student submissions. A fully-featured login system was customized to manage Teacher accounts and submission entries.